Tiki-Taka

The concept of Tiki-Taka is based on quick, short passing to dominate possession of the ball. This constant ball movement draws the opponent out of position.

wing play

Playing down the wings uses the width of the pitch to initiate attacks, using crosses or dribbling to create chances in the penalty area.

Deep defense

With this tactic, the defense is positioned very deep to give the opponent as little space as possible. The goal is to defend compactly and slow down the opponent's game.

counterattack

Counter-attacking is an offensive tactic that aims to initiate quick attacks after winning the ball. It takes advantage of the disarray in the opposition's defence by creating spaces created by the opposition moving up high.

attacking pressing

In attacking pressing, the focus is on pressing in the opponent's half. The aim is to win back the ball close to the opponent's goal and to look for immediate goals.
